Business Today: a Red Queen's Race

Do you remember Wonderland? It’s the setting for Lewis Carroll’s 1865 children’s novel, Alice in Wonderland. It’s a land where nothing is as it seems and where the rules change constantly. And who has the power to change the rules of the game. The Red Queen. But what does a land that was invented have to do with business today? Quite a lot, actually! The unpredictable rules of Wonderland are often used as a metaphor for today’s turbulent business environment.

Red queen race

In this whitepaper Professor Katleen De Stobbeleir links a leader’s roles to the Red Queen’s Race in Carroll’s book:

  1. Turn volatility into vision 
  2. Transform uncertainty into understanding 
  3. Turn complexity into collaboration 
  4. From ambiguity to agility
